1. Research the Area
Before making a purchase, it's crucial to familiarize yourself with the Charleroi waterfront area. This includes understanding local real estate trends, property values, and the overall community vibe. Drive around the neighborhoods, visit local businesses, and engage with residents to get a sense of the lifestyle.
2. Determine Your Budget
Establishing a budget is essential before you start looking at properties. Consider not just the purchase price but also additional costs such as property taxes, insurance, maintenance, and potential renovation expenses. With these factors in mind, calculate a realistic budget that aligns with your financial capabilities.
3. Get Pre-Approved for a Mortgage
If you're financing your property purchase, it’s advisable to get pre-approved for a mortgage. This not only gives you a clear idea of how much you can afford but also strengthens your position as a buyer when making an offer. Reach out to local banks or mortgage brokers for competitive rates.
4. Engage a Local Real Estate Agent
Working with a knowledgeable local real estate agent is invaluable. They can provide insights about the Charleroi waterfront properties, market conditions, and negotiation strategies. Make sure to choose an agent who has expertise in waterfront properties, as they can guide you through any unique considerations, such as flood zones or environmental regulations.
5. Explore Different Property Types
Charleroi’s waterfront offers a variety of property types, including condos, single-family homes, and investment properties. Consider what type of property suits your needs best. For example, if you are looking for a vacation home, a condo with waterfront views may be ideal. Alternatively, if seeking a rental investment, a multi-family home could provide better returns.
6. Visit Properties in Person
While online listings provide a good overview, visiting properties in person is crucial. Take time to evaluate not just the property itself but also the surrounding area. Check for amenities, accessibility, and the quality of local schools and services that may impact your living experience or investment value.
7. Review the Homeowners Association (HOA) Rules
If you're considering a property governed by a homeowners association (HOA), be sure to thoroughly review its rules and regulations. HOAs can impose restrictions or fees that may affect your use of the property or overall satisfaction. Understanding these details beforehand can save you future headaches.
8. Conduct a Home Inspection
Once you find a property you’re interested in, never skip the home inspection. This will help identify any underlying issues that could affect your investment. Whether it’s plumbing, electrical systems, or structural concerns, knowing these details can influence your buying decision and negotiating strategy.
9. Make an Offer
Upon selecting a property, it’s time to make an offer. Your real estate agent can help you draft a competitive offer based on the property’s value and condition, as well as current market trends. Be prepared for negotiations and consider including contingencies that allow you to back out if certain inspections aren’t satisfactory.
10. Finalize the Purchase
Once your offer is accepted, you will move towards closing. This entails signing contracts, securing financing, and fulfilling any contingencies. Ensure all documentation is in order, and do not hesitate to ask your real estate agent or attorney for clarification on any terms or processes.
